Openings: The Social Life of Indigenous Social Media,expressed and understood, how Indigenous people relate to one another and the world around them, and the opportunities social media has created in making possible other futures. In short, the book outlines a range of aspects of the lived, everyday realities of being an Indigenous person on social media.

Across three major sections, we discuss how social media sustains and transforms expressions of Indigenous identity: through (re)claiming of Indigenous identity, calling Indigeneity into question and playing with settler stereotypes—which we describe as the decolonising strategy of ‘taking the piss’.

Desire, the success they had in finding love and friendship. Second, we unpack and problematise the idea of sexual ‘preference’, arguing that ‘preference’ is often just racist subterfuge. Finally, we discuss Indigenous peoples’ efforts to reject colonial discourses of desire and to assert sovereignty over their own bodies.
